Yoshinori Hayashi to release debut album, Ambivalence, on Smalltown Supersound

  • Smalltown Supersound is releasing Yoshinori Hayashi's first LP on October 26th. The Japanese artist played every instrument and sound on Ambivalence himself. The label says the album has a "freeform nature... [with a] cosmic, hypnotic and almost ritualistic approach." The vinyl version features two tracks, "Double" and "Chironex," which do not appear on the digital release. Ambivalence follows a string of EPs for labels like Disco Halal, Going Good, Lovers Rock and Jheri Tracks. Listen to "Bit Of Garden."
